In 2023, ZIM’s results will not be even close to its 2022 strong results. However, due to its strong results in 2021 and 2022, ZIM’s total equity and total debt-to-equity ratio increased from $267 million and 6.86x in December 2020 to $5082 million and 0.91x in March 2023. The company’s tangible book value per share increased from $2 in December 2020 to $42 in March 2023. Nonetheless, ZIM’s current stock price is very close to its IPO price. Thus, if you are a value investor, you may want to consider ZIM at its current price of around $13. The irony here is that the stock’s price may even decrease further, even to below its IPO price. However, a further decrease just makes the stock more opportunistic, unless something terrible happens to the company’s management.

It would be great if you could buy ZIM at its current price (around $13 per share) six months later when container freight rates can start increasing. But the problem is that you can’t. According to Figure 4, while ZIM stock price increased by 283% from $12 on 25 January 2021 to $46 on 25 May 2021, the global container freight index increased just by 34%. On the other hand, when the global container freight index increased by 75% from 25 May 2021 to 2 August 2021, ZIM stock price decreased by 9%. I’m not saying that ZIM’s stock price is not linked to container freight rates. I’m just saying that despite the significant current correlation between ZIM stock price and container freight rates, we cannot determine the buy and sell points simply regarding the changes in the container freight rates. I expect a few months before container freight rates start increasing, ZIM’s stock price starts climbing as Mr. Market predicts the booming of the container market in advance.
